From 1b3b0537f53d9acf6fe14f12579a0fa3f304be64 Mon Sep 17 00:00:00 2001 From: "Sabera Djelti (sdi2)" Date: Tue, 11 Feb 2014 11:18:06 +0100 Subject: [PATCH] Remove hardcoded path for multiuser support Bug-Tizen: PTREL-392 Change-Id: I48db83c1685c897c3154cf8c8201a76c08998ef2 Signed-off-by: Sabera Djelti (sdi2) --- packaging/lbs-dbus.spec | 6 +++--- server/CMakeLists.txt | 2 ++ server/res/{lbs-dbus-server.conf => lbs-dbus-server.conf.in} | 2 +- 3 files changed, 6 insertions(+), 4 deletions(-) rename server/res/{lbs-dbus-server.conf => lbs-dbus-server.conf.in} (99%) diff --git a/packaging/lbs-dbus.spec b/packaging/lbs-dbus.spec index 84a8509..92a760b 100644 --- a/packaging/lbs-dbus.spec +++ b/packaging/lbs-dbus.spec @@ -14,6 +14,7 @@ BuildRequires: pkgconfig(gio-2.0) BuildRequires: pkgconfig(gio-unix-2.0) BuildRequires: python BuildRequires: python-xml +BuildRequires: pkgconfig(libtzplatform-config) %description LBS dbus interface @@ -38,10 +39,9 @@ LBS client API library (devel) %setup -q cp %{SOURCE1001} . - %build -%cmake . - +%cmake . \ +-DTZ_SYS_USER_GROUP=%TZ_SYS_USER_GROUP make %{?jobs:-j%jobs} diff --git a/server/CMakeLists.txt b/server/CMakeLists.txt index e742568..283d2b3 100644 --- a/server/CMakeLists.txt +++ b/server/CMakeLists.txt @@ -22,6 +22,8 @@ ADD_LIBRARY(lbs-dbus-server SHARED ${SRCS_S}) TARGET_LINK_LIBRARIES(lbs-dbus-server ${pkgs_LDFLAGS}) SET_TARGET_PROPERTIES(lbs-dbus-server PROPERTIES VERSION 0.1.0 SOVERSION 0 OUTPUT_NAME lbs-dbus-server) +CONFIGURE_FILE(${CMAKE_CURRENT_SOURCE_DIR}/res/lbs-dbus-server.conf.in ${CMAKE_CURRENT_SOURCE_DIR}/res/lbs-dbus-server.conf) + INSTALL(FILES ${CMAKE_CURRENT_SOURCE_DIR}/res/lbs-dbus-server.conf DESTINATION ${SYSCONFDIR}/dbus-1/system.d) INSTALL(FILES ${CMAKE_CURRENT_SOURCE_DIR}/include/lbs_dbus_server.h DESTINATION include/lbs-dbus) INSTALL(TARGETS lbs-dbus-server DESTINATION ${LIB_INSTALL_DIR} COMPONENT Runtime) diff --git a/server/res/lbs-dbus-server.conf b/server/res/lbs-dbus-server.conf.in similarity index 99% rename from server/res/lbs-dbus-server.conf rename to server/res/lbs-dbus-server.conf.in index 83f6ff1..a9c5323 100644 --- a/server/res/lbs-dbus-server.conf +++ b/server/res/lbs-dbus-server.conf.in @@ -24,7 +24,7 @@ - + -- 2.7.4